A client scheduled for surgery states, "I will not accept blood products for religious reasons." Which action should the nurse take?

Explanation
A competent client has the right to refuse treatment, including blood products. The nurse should communicate and document the preference so the team can plan safe alternatives. Coercion, hiding the preference, or threatening cancellation violates client autonomy.
